Windows Vista SP1 Officially Downloadable

Microsoft Corp. has released Windows Vista Service Pack 1 (SP1) to Windows Update today and the public as a separate download.

Interested Vista users can manually open Windows Update and download SP1. Users who have set Windows Update to automatically download updates will find the software automatically downloaded to their PCs in mid-April.

Users can download the stand-alone installation package directly instead of doing the update. The installer comes in at 434MB for the 32-bit version and 726MB for the 64-bit edition. Microsoft plans to roll out SP1 next month to users who have Windows Update set to automatically download and install fixes.

Late Monday, Microsoft inadvertently confirmed that SP1 would hit the update service on Tuesday; before that, however, others, including the Malaysian Web site TechARP.com, had correctly pegged March 18 as the delivery date.

Remember, there are prerequisits to installing SP1, so Windows Update will detect if a user has certain drivers that must first be updated before installing SP1. Until those users have the updated drivers in place, Windows Update won't offer SP1.

ooVoo - Free Next Gen Conferencing vs Skype

Skype, iChat and Tokbox and Sightspeed are among the many popular free services capable of delivering high-quality video online, so what makes ooVoo so special and a better choice?

How's FREE calls to a landline or mobile phone in the USA or Canada!

Not only can you have a real-time, face-to-face chat with upto 6 people at once or record and send a video messages, but a new offer gives you 500 minutes of free online to landline calls to anywhere in the U.S. or Canada.

Also there are video effects that you may have seen on WebCam software in ooVoo, which allow you to change or dress up your appearance while your chatting. These are little things that make it more attractive than using Skype which feels plain and pre-web 2.0.

Setting up your contacts is quick, and if you want you can import your contacts from your email programs such as Outlook, Gmail, Hotmail, Yahoo mail and AOL mail for example.

Video calls can be viewed in Standard View or Sidebar View, giving you viewing flexibility, depending on your desktop tasks.

Save your video calls as AVI, FLV or HTML embedded video

So is this the next Skype? Well, the infrastructure and service is new compared to Skype, and since ooVoo is in Beta currently, its the new kid on the block with much to offer but with no real track record yet. However having said that the video quality is excellent, sound is good though you might want to get one of those headsets with a built in Mic for best results.

Main control panel shows status of other users on your ‘friends list’ so that you can see who is available or not - also allows user to type in customized status or message to others.

ooVoo system requirements are:

  • Microsoft Windows 2000, XP or Vista, OS X 10.4+
  • Pentium 4 1Ghz + or Power MAC-G5 1GHz or Intel MAC
  • 256Megs of Ram
  • 20 gigs of space
  • WebCam

Customize your Windows XP to look like OSX Leopard

In my previous article I showed how to customize your Windows XP to look like Vista, if your looking for a different feel, perhaps Mac's new OS X Leopard is for you (without having to buy a Mac). Here is how you can do it for free.

The first and easiest part of customization is getting icons and wallpaper themes. I have found a free standalone package here that works with Windows Blinds. Download package here.

If you dont have windows blinds, you can still take the wallpaper and images included in the package and separately download a leopard icon package from here.

So now that you have the wallpaper and the icons, next would be to get the leopard dock as your taskbar replacement.
(click to enlarge)
My choice for this is the RK Launcher. A free application that will allow you to have a visually pleasing Leopard bar at bottom of the screen. It has support for themes, PNG's and ICO's and is smooth.
Requirements are: OS: Windows 2000/XP/Vista with at least 16 bits (65536 colors) of screen color depth or higher.

However , this 13meg installation tough small, does require some CPU processing. I do find that if you have a dual core PC your fine. CPU utilization increased to 50% on just one of the 2 Cores when I did a mouse over test on top of the shortcut icons on the doc. The mouse over is just like in OS X, you see the icons enlarge as you move over, and I was moving my mouse back and forth over them causing 1 CPU so increase to just over 50%. Once you stop moving the mouse over, CPU droped down to 5% or less which is fine. So if you only have 1 CPU there could be a performance hit here for you.

Task Manager resources used before and after the mouse over test on the dock (click the images to enlarge)


Download this Leopard Like Dock directly from here

Last but not least is Flyakite OSX 3.5 . The latest conversion pack to make your Windows based operating system look and feel like Apple Mac OSX. This software is freeware and is not affiliated or endorsed by Apple or its affiliates. It has no spyware or adware. The installer automates the transformation of your Windows XP+ system files , it does the registry tweaks and installs the 3rd party software required (sounds, skins, cursors etc).
Recommended System requirements are a 32bit Windows OS (XP+), a 1Ghz CPU and 512Megs of Ram. Download this package directly here

Please remember that installing these freeware packages are at your own risk, though I have had no issues with it, I cannot guarantee you wont. Good thing is you can use the uninstaller to undo the changes to its good that way.

Microsoft Free Utility Migrates XP's Apps to Vista

Microsoft's Technet has a utility called "Windows Easy Transfer Companion" (WETC). It can copy key software programs from Windows XP to Windows Vista for those planning to migrate over and want to make sure that the apps still work.

Windows Vista contains a similar utility, however, this version runs both on the source Windows XP PC first by scanning you hard drive, gathering basic system information, and analyzing all installed software. You need to connect the Windows XP (Source PC) to the separate Windows Vista (Target PC) via network or a easy transfer USB cable.
The utility communicates with the Windows XP machine to display a list of all discovered applications which you select to be transferred (click picture below)
At the end, a status message tells you which programs were copied and whether errors occurred.
Here is a sample list of programs that have been transferred with all its settings successfully in the past using this utility:

Create Shortcuts of Hidden Commands in Windows XP

There are many commands in Windows that you can enter in the Run Command Prompt for example. But did you know which ones they are? If you do or dont it doesnt matter, My tip shows you how to make a shortcut to important commands that will execute control panel options for example, saving you a few clicks here and there instead of having to navigate to where you want to be.

This tip has a list of very useful commands to access areas of Windows XP that would normally take you a little longer to find or get to if you didnt have a shorcut for it. I also explain how to create the simple shortcut to the command so you can reuse it.

Windows XP Commands
Add/Remove Programs = appwiz.cpl
Administrative Tools = control admintools
Computer Management = compmgmt.msc
Device Manager = devmgmt.msc
Direct X Control Panel = directx.cpl
Disk Cleanup Utility = cleanmgr
Disk Defragment = dfrg.msc
Display Properties = control desktop/desk.cpl
Group Policy Editor = gpedit.msc
Internet Properties = inetcpl.cpl
Kill all applications that are "Not Responding" = taskkill /fi "status eq not responding"
Local Security Settings = secpol.msc
Network Connections = ncpa.cpl
Password Properties = password.cpl
Remote Desktop Services = mstsc
Services = services.msc
Shuts Down Windows = shutdown
Logs You Out Of Windows = logoff
System Configuration Editor = sysedit
System Configuration Utility = msconfig
System Properties = sysdm.cpl
User Account Management = nusrmgr.cpl
Windows Firewall = firewall.cpl

Now that you have a list of useful commands to create shorcuts to, follow these easy steps:

1. Right Click on your Desktop, then chose New > Shortcut


2. In the prompt for the location of the item, type the command from the list I provided you above.
For example if I want a shortcut to the Device Manager I'll type devmgmt.msc , then click Next.


3. Enter a description of your Shortcut then click Finish.


There you go, now you have not just any shortcut , but a special one to quickly activate the Device Manager for example.

You will also notice it creates the appropriate default icon for the command aswell.
